More migrants see Mexico as a place of refuge, rather than a transit country.

In recent years, more people from Latin America and the Caribbean have migrated from their homes, fueled by reasons ranging from poverty and violence to climate change. Many people still aim to enter the United States, but an increasing number of migrants are seeking refuge in Mexico. As The World’s Monica Campbell reports, that is challenging Mexico’s system.
